Safety recallsA safety recall is issued when a manufacturer or NHTSA determines that a vehicle has a safety-related defect or does not comply with a federal motor vehicle safety standard. Recall repairs are free. Whether a specific vehicle is covered depends on its VIN — a recall listed for a model year does not necessarily apply to every vehicle of that year.

InvestigationsNHTSA opens an investigation to examine whether a safety defect may exist. An open investigation is not a determination that a defect exists, and many investigations close without a recall. Investigations can, however, lead to one.
